One thing I would suggest if i may - when using the long strands of field grass before you cut the length you want to use on your base pull a little at the end you are not glueing so that the top of the grass is not all the same length. add glue to the bottom and attatch to base. While the glue is still wet take a pointed object (i use a sculpting tool) and tease the grass in slightly different directions - eperiment with it. Well done bud - awesome as ever! |

While the glue is still wet take a pointed object (i use a sculpting tool) and tease the grass in slightly different directions - And one more thing. Try painting your grass. First let the glue dry completely then I use a watered down dark colour of your choice and put a drop / brushful into the grass and let it dry. Next up, drybrush the ends of the grass with a lighter colour. It's simple to do but very effective. |
